Catalog description

This course introduces students interested in commercial real estate to industry-specific career planning and development. Students will gain exposure to self-assessment, career exploration, preparation, and pursuit strategies – all linked to core real estate coursework and aligned both to market trends and expectations. Most immediately, this course provides students with real-world feedback on various real estate roles; guides students in building requisite skills and expertise, with an eye to maximizing resources at NYU; develops students’ professional branding and networking; and prepares students for real estate recruiting. More holistically, this course pushes students to form habits that will support informed, intentional career development over the long-term. Throughout the semester, students engage in several exercises specifically designed to structure and enhance their professional development efforts, culminating in each student producing an individualized reflection and action plan.
